Agreement of Transthoracic and Three‐Dimensional Transesophageal Echocardiography With Surgical Aortic Annular Sizing: Insights From a Retrospective Study

Background Reliable preoperative assessment of the aortic annulus is essential for aortic valve replacement and transcatheter aortic valve implantation (TAVI). Transthoracic echocardiography (TTE) and three‐dimensional transesophageal echocardiography (3D TEE) are commonly used noninvasive tools for annular sizing; however, their agreement with intraoperative surgical sizing remains uncertain, particularly because surgical sizing reflects a postexcisional functional annular dimension rather than a direct anatomical gold standard. Objective To evaluate and compare the agreement of TTE and 3D TEE with direct surgical sizing of the aortic annulus. Methods This retrospective study included 106 patients who underwent aortic valve replacement between January 2019 and December 2023. The mean patient age was 57.2 ± 9.8 years (median 57, IQR 46–66), and 68 patients (64.2%) were male. The surgical annulus diameter had a median of 23 mm (IQR 22–25 mm). TTE and 3D TEE yielded lower annular diameters with medians of 22 mm (IQR 20–23 mm) and 22 mm (IQR 21–24 mm), respectively. Compared with surgical sizing, the median differences were −2 mm (IQR −4 to 0 mm, p < 0.001) for TTE and −1 mm (IQR −3 to 1 mm, p = 0.010) for 3D TEE. Bland–Altman analysis demonstrated wide limits of agreement for both modalities (TTE: −6 to +2 mm; 3D TEE: −6 to +4 mm). The correlation between TTE and 3D TEE was strong ( r = 0.790, p < 0.001), whereas correlations between each echocardiographic modality and surgical sizing were very weak and statistically nonsignificant (TTE: r = 0.084; 3D TEE: r = 0.038). Conclusion TTE and 3D TEE demonstrated limited agreement with surgical aortic annular sizing, with weak correlations and wide limits of agreement. Although 3D TEE showed smaller mean systematic bias than TTE at the group level, substantial individual‐level variability remained. Because surgical sizing is performed after leaflet excision and annular debridement and reflects functional rather than purely anatomical sizing, these findings should be interpreted as agreement with surgical sizing rather than validation against a true anatomical gold standard.
